#7ffc10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ffc10 is composed of 49.8% red, 98.8%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 91.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 52.5%. #7ffc10 color hex could be obtained by blending #feff20 with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

#7ffc10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ffc10 has RGB values of R:127, G:252,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.94,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 8387600.

Shades and Tints of #7ffc10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060d00 is the darkest color, while #fcfff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7ffc10
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868c80 is the less saturated color, while #7ffc10 is the most saturated one.
